Understanding the Physics of Plinko
The core mechanic of any plinko-style game rests on the principles of classical physics, specifically the concepts of gravity, momentum, and collision. When a ball is released from the top of the board, gravity immediately begins to accelerate its descent. However, the path isn't a straight line; it’s interrupted by a series of strategically placed pegs. Each time the ball collides with a peg, a portion of its momentum is transferred, altering its direction. These collisions are not perfectly elastic – some energy is lost in the form of sound and heat – which means the ball gradually slows down as it descends.
The angle of incidence and the shape of the pegs are crucial determinants of the ball’s subsequent trajectory. Minute variations in the initial release point or the peg’s positioning can have a cascading effect, leading to dramatically different outcomes. This inherent sensitivity to initial conditions is a key characteristic of chaotic systems, which explains why accurately predicting the ball’s final destination is virtually impossible. The seemingly random bounce pattern is, in fact, governed by deterministic laws, but the complexity of the interactions makes long-term prediction infeasible.

The Gambler’s Fallacy and Plinko
It’s important to acknowledge the potential for the gambler’s fallacy to influence players’ perceptions of plinko. The gambler’s fallacy is the belief that past events can influence future random events. For example, a player who has experienced a series of losses might believe that a win is “due,” and increase their bets accordingly. However, each drop of the ball in plinko is an independent event, and past outcomes have no bearing on future results.
Understanding this cognitive bias is crucial for responsible gambling. Players should approach plinko as a game of pure chance, and avoid making decisions based on the illusion of patterns or trends.
